【【转】asp.net mvc 页面跳转】教程文章相关的互联网学习教程文章

构建ASP.NET MVC4+EF5+EasyUI+Unity2.x注入的后台管理系统(4)-构建项目解决方案 创建EF DataBase Frist模式【代码】【图】

进行本次文章之前,我们可能需要补充一些基本知识。首先我们系统是基于接口编程的,我们为什么要使用借口编程,其实这是应用了一种企业应用架构模式Repository(仓储)  一种用来封装存储,读取和查找行为的机制,它模拟了一个对象集合。  支持在领域和数据映射层之间实现彻底分离和单向依赖关系的目标。接口编程  最主要的目的是使关注点分离,让开发人员各司其职  代码封存保密,分包开发,无需要给予逻辑结构代码,只需要...

第88节:Java中的Ajax和ASP.NET和TCP/IP 教程和JSON【代码】【图】

第88节:Java中的Ajax和Jqueryajax是什么?有什么用?原理,怎么用?ajax是asynchronous javascript and xml(异步javascript和xml),是指一种创建交互式网页应用的网页开发技术。如用户注册,输入的用户名,提示已经被注册了。AJAXAsynchronous JavaScript and XMLajax是一种不用重新加载整个网页的情况下,能够更新部分网页的技术。什么是ajax?是 异步 JavaScript 和 XML,是一种用于快速动态网页的技术,能够在后台与服务器进行少...

Mono下配置ASP.Net MVC【代码】【图】

起因生命不息,折腾不止。新入了Macbook,本着不折腾会死的原则以及作为一个非典型性的.net爱好者,直接装上Mono框架和MonoDevelopIDE,打算尝试一下跨平台的.net开发。正巧最近在详细学习ASP.Net MVC框架中,就拿这个开刀了。打开MonoDevelopIDE,选择ASP.Net MVC 3 (Razor)模版来创建一个新项目。 现在依据模板创建的工程已经弄好了,让我们来运行一下试试看结果。居然报错了,这是什么情况。研究下错误信息,发现好像项目里有程...

ASP.Net MVC开发基础学习笔记:二、HtmlHelper与扩展方法【代码】【图】

一、一个功能强大的页面开发辅助类—HtmlHelper初步了解1.1 有失必有得  在ASP.Net MVC中微软并没有提供类似服务器端控件那种开发方式,毕竟微软的MVC就是传统的请求处理响应的回归。所以抛弃之前的那种事件响应的模型,抛弃服务器端控件也理所当然。  但是,如果手写Html标签效率又比较低,可重用度比较低。这时,我们该怎样来提高效率呢?首先,经过上篇我们知道可以通过ViewData传递数据,于是我们可以写出以下的Html代码:...

从一个简单的ASP.NET 5站点开启.NET跨平台之旅【代码】【图】

在经历了阿里云上“黑色1秒”的空欢喜之后,我们“被迫”考虑实现.NET的跨平台,将Web服务器由Windows换成Linux。而这种“被迫”在一个存在已久的愿望下,变得水到渠成。这个愿望就是 —— “Mac上写.NET程序,Linux上跑.NET程序”。既然水也到了,渠也成了,那我们还等什么,动身起程吧。今天我们以我们迈出的第一步——一个部署在Linux上基于dnx/corefx/coreclr的非常简单的ASP.NET 5/MVC 6站点——宣布“.NET跨平台之旅”开启了...

Asp.net MVC Razor Generator

Razor Generator开源工具使用简介:“Razor Generator” 前生“Razor Single File Generator for MVC”这可以将MVC视图文件【.cshtml】预编译成类文件。在项目发布后可以去除Views下的【.cshtml】文件,正常运行。可用于集成MVC插件式编程Plugins。Razor Generator 工具安装:选择工具 -> 扩展管理器 ,搜索‘RazorGenerator‘。MVC项目下,NuGet管理包,搜索‘RazorGenerator.Mvc或RazorGenerator.MsBuild’。RazorGenerator.Mvc方...

ASP.NET MVC在线预览Excel、Word、TXT、PDF文件【代码】【图】

代码:using System; using System.Collections.Generic; using System.Linq; using System.Web; using System.Web.Mvc; using Microsoft.Office.Interop.Excel; using System.Diagnostics; using System.IO; using Microsoft.Office.Interop.Word;namespace Suya.Web.Apps.Areas.PMP.Controllers {///<summary>/// 在线预览Office文件///</summary>publicclass OfficeViewController : Controller{#region Index页面///<summary>/...

[翻译]创建ASP.NET WebApi RESTful 服务(9)【代码】

一旦成功的发布API后,使用者将依赖于你所提供的服务。但是变更总是无法避免的,因此谨慎的制定ASP.NET Web API的版本策略就变得非常重要。一般来说,新的功能需要无缝的接入,有时新老版本需要并行,以便给使用者足够的时间来进行迁移和配套的变更。设置,老的版本会一直持续被使用。简单版本管理假设我们现在对StudentsController进行修改,将GET方法中返回“FirstName” 和 “LastName”修改为返回“FullName”和 “CoursesDu...

ASP.NET学习笔记(一)-入门篇

预备知识:ASP.NET并不是一门编程语言,而是一个统一的Web开发模型,她支持可视化的方式创建企业级网站,ASP.NET是.NET Framework的一部分,在ASP.NET中可以利用.NET Framework中的类进行编程,在ASP.NET 中可以用VB.NET、C#、JScript.NET等编程语言来开发web应用程序。 WebApplication(Web应用程序)是新的网站类型,但是在WebSite(网站)下代码不分命名空间,不利于工程化开发,CS代码修改后不需要重启,代码出错不易察觉,但是可...

asp.net 对象转XML,XML转对象

//对象转XML public static string ObjToXml(object obj) { using (MemoryStream Stream = new MemoryStream()) { XmlSerializer xml = new XmlSerializer(obj.GetType()); xml.Serialize(Stream, obj); Stream.Position = 0; StreamReader sr = new StreamReader(Stream); string str = sr.ReadToEnd(); ...

ASP.NET树形控件TreeView的递归绑定

来自:http://blog.csdn.net/xqf003/article/details/4958727原文:http://www.cnblogs.com/zuiyirenjian/p/3536164.html

IIS 应用程序池 配置:(asp.net+sqlserver)

IIS 应用程序池 配置:(asp.net+sqlserver)1.每个程序池都会有个独立进程 w3wp.exe ,而在回收程序池时,系统会新建个w3wp.exe进程,用于处理新的web请求,从而慢慢释放旧的进程;2.释放旧的进程,如果在指定时间内旧的进程没有释放完,那么就会导致程序池出错。3.修改配置后:IIS内存都能被很好的释放队列长度:默认1000,可修改为5000;最大工作进程数:默认1,修改为5;最大故障数:5修改为100; 超过会导致程序池出错一、回...

ASP.NET MVC 模式简介【图】

为什么要学习ASP.Net MVC?MVC架构模式诞生30年后,因为其提供的良好的松耦合、易于扩展、高可维护性等优点,重新在开发社区火起来。作为微软全新的Web网站开发框架,ASP.NET MVC提供了全新的开发模式,完美支持经典的MVC架构模式。为.NET工程师提供了完全不同的开发体验。越来越多的公司和开发者开始加入到MVC开发模式中来,使他进入了一个高速发展的状态,而现在MVC已经变成了ASP.NET下的一种常见的开发模式,它能让你学习一种完全...

MVC引用asp.net报表(测试小例子)【代码】

1publicclass Default1Controller : Controller2 {3// 4// GET: /Default1/ 5 6public ActionResult Index()7 {8return View();9 } 1011public JsonResult ReportFileName() 12 { 13 DirectoryInfo d = new DirectoryInfo(Server.MapPath("~/") + "Report/"); 14 FileSystemInfo[] fsinfos = d.GetFileSystemInfos(); 15 List<string> fileName = fsinfos.Where(p =>...

DropDownList数据初始化,绑定,添加,插入首行,插入结尾,不触发SelectedIndexChanged事件,[asp.net基础]【代码】

DropDownList,常用服务器控件。 数据绑定方式可以采用循环,使用Items的Add方法追个添加数据,也可以绑定DataTable或者dataset。数据的初始化一定要放在“IsPostBack”里边,要不在回发事件中就取不到值了(只能取第一条记录的值)。 1、循环添加数据 if (!IsPostBack) {DropDownList1.Items.Clear(); //加入数据前先清空数据for (int i = 0; i < 10; i++){DropDownList1.Items.Add(new ListItem("我是text" + i.ToString(), ...